RACE DATE CHANGED TO AUGUST 20TH! Come run with us! Kids on the Block

July 2, 2022 tim@sokyhappenings.com Comments Off on RACE DATE CHANGED TO AUGUST 20TH! Come run with us! Kids on the Block

Kids on the Block is holding an exciting kids’ run in August! The 10th Annual Scotty’s Pound the Pavement will be Saturday, August 20 at Kereiakes Park in Bowling Green. Scotty’s Pound the Pavement is […]
